Hybrid cargotecture, which combines shipping containers with other building materials, offers several benefits. Here are some of the key advantages:
-
Sustainability: Hybrid cargotecture uses recycled materials and repurposes shipping containers, which reduces waste and environmental impact. It also promotes eco-friendliness by using energy-efficient designs and reducing carbon footprint.
-
Affordability: Hybrid cargotecture can be less expensive than traditional construction methods due to the lower cost of shipping containers and other recycled materials.
-
Durability: Shipping containers are designed to withstand harsh weather conditions, making them a durable choice for building structures. Hybrid cargotecture structures can also be designed to resist natural disasters like earthquakes, hurricanes, and tornadoes.
-
Flexibility: Hybrid cargotecture allows for a range of customization options and design possibilities, enabling architects and designers to create unique and innovative structures.
-
Speed of construction: Hybrid cargotecture can be constructed quickly due to the use of prefabricated materials, which can be assembled on-site. This makes it an excellent choice for urgent or emergency situations.
Overall, hybrid cargotecture offers a sustainable, cost-effective, durable, and flexible option for building a wide range of structures, from homes to offices, schools, and even hospitals.
